Asking for More: Dickens in Nigeria
October 19, 2012

The Nigerian Association of Merrimack Valley presented the premiere of “Asking for More: Dickens in Nigeria,” a high-energy, entertaining twist on “Oliver” set in Lagos, Nigeria, during the 1970s. Length: [1 hour and 31 minutes.]

Conceived by Robert Omoyeni
Directed by Obehi Janice
“Asking for More” was performed by an ensemble of Nigerian immigrants from Lowell
who shared their experiences with the audience after the play.
